Hibino Corporation (Headquarters: Minato-ku, Tokyo; President and COO: Satoshi Yoshimatsu) will sponsor MUSIC AWARDS JAPAN 2026, one of Japan's largest international music awards, as a project partner in June 2026.

At the Grand Ceremony, the main award ceremony, to be held on Saturday, June 13, at TOYOTA ARENA TOKYO, the company will be responsible for the installation and operation of a large LED display system (20m wide x 8m high) at the center of the main stage, as well as the construction and overall operation of the stage's visual output system, continuing from last year. At this leading music festival in Japan, they will contribute to enhancing the entertainment experience at the venue by energizing the award ceremony and artists' live performances with the unique production capabilities of large-scale video.

About MUSIC AWARDS JAPAN 2026

MUSIC AWARDS JAPAN is an international music award established through the cooperation of five representative organizations of the Japanese music industry: the Recording Industry Association of Japan, the Japan Music Industry Association, the Japan Association of Music Producers, the Japan Music Publishers Association, and the Concert Promoters Association, under the concept of "Connecting with the world, illuminating the future of music." The first ceremony was held in Kyoto in May 2025, and this second edition will hold its award ceremony on Saturday, June 13, at TOYOTA ARENA TOKYO.

About Hibino

Since its establishment in 1964, under the purpose of "Creating excitement in the world through sound and video," the company has been developing products, goods, and services centered on audio and video. It is a pioneer in the audio and video industry, leading the industry since the early days of concerts and events in Japan.
